Deconstruction involves carefully separating materials like sheetrock, wood, concrete, and even shrubs, which are then recycled and repurposed into reusable resources such as mulch, base rock, or compost.

This process not only keeps valuable materials out of landfills but also supports a cleaner, more sustainable future.
